Dermaplaning is a non-invasive facial treatment designed to exfoliate your skin and remove dead skin cells and fine "peach fuzz" hair (vellus hair). While microdermabrasion uses crystals or a diamond-tipped wand to exfoliate, dermaplaning employs a sterile surgical scalpel to scrape the skin gently. What is Dermaplaning?
